Visiting Malaga
Málaga is a lively city on the Costa del Sol, just a half-hour drive from the glamping site. Visit the impressive Alcazaba, a Moorish fortress with stunning views of the city and the sea. In the historic center you can stroll and enjoy tapas in cozy bars. As an art lover, don't miss the Picasso Museum; as Málaga is the birthplace of this famous artist. The city also has plenty of stores and boutiques for a fine shopping session. Fancy a relaxing moment? Then head to La Malagueta beach for a dip in the sea or a sunny spot on the beach. Málaga is the perfect complement to your glamping adventure - close for a getaway, but far enough to immerse yourself completely in a vibrant, Andalusian atmosphere!


Trip to seaside resort Fuengirola
Fuengirola is just a 10-minute drive from the glamping and offers plenty of opportunities for a fun day trip. This coastal town is known for its wide sandy beaches and promenade full of restaurants and cafes. Perfect for a relaxing day by the sea! In addition to the beach, Fuengirola is also home to the impressive Sohail Castle, a historic fortress with stunning views of the coast. For families, the Bioparc Fuengirola is highly recommended: a zoo where animals live in a natural environment. Furthermore, the city offers numerous stores, from boutiques to local markets, ideal for an afternoon of shopping. Fuengirola is the ideal place to combine the beach feeling with culture and conviviality.
Explore Marbella
Marbella is just a 30-minute drive from the glamping and is known for luxury and atmosphere. Stroll through the charming old town, full of whitewashed houses, colorful flowers and cozy squares. The famous Golden Mile offers exclusive stores, chic restaurants and upscale boutiques for a stylish day out. At the beach you can relax in one of the many beach clubs or just enjoy the sand and sea. For a touch of culture, visit the charming Plaza de los Naranjos, the historic heart of Marbella.

We stayed in the Neri cottage, which has one bathroom. There are also cottages with two bathrooms, which are convenient if you have small children. It has one bedroom and another bedroom with two beds, plus a loft bed upstairs. Fresh baguettes every day. There’s no supermarket on the campground, but there is a pool with one slide. There’s quite a lot of entertainment for the kids. Every 3 to 4 days, you get clean towels and your bed is made. There’s a large Carrefour supermarket 900 meters away. The campground is clean. If you have difficulty walking, please mention this when booking. The last section of the campground slopes quite steeply uphill. You cannot park your car next to your RV.
